You are conducting a multisite trial for a large pharmaceutical company, one requirement of which is to select a scale that will
andreyandreev [35.5K]

Answer:

You need a scale with good reliability

Explanation:

Reliability is defined as the consistency of a research study or measuring test. A reliable test produces the same repeated results under the same or consistent conditions.

Since one of the criterias is to select a scale that will consistently provide objective data, on a weekly basis, for depression and change gradually only in response to the positive effects of the drug being tested. You need a scale with good reliability.

LSD and mescaline are forms of ___________
Fynjy0 [20]
<span>These two drugs are forms of hallucinogens. What this simply means is that the side effect that the drug brings is for individuals to experience hallucinations. Due to its psychoactive content, experiences such as, perception anomalies, and changes in thoughts, emotions, and consciousness are severely affected. Though it does not directly impair vision and no pain is associated with the intake of this drug.  Common hallucinogens are psychedelics, dissociatives, and deliriants. This was a common drug during the time of the hippies. </span>
